7. Suppose that f : [a, b] - R is a bounded Riemann integrable function. Define the area function for f by Af (20 ) = f(t) dt. a a Prove that for any xo E [a, b), Af is right continuous at Co. b) Give an example of a function f and a point to such that Af is not differentiable at xo. (You should explicitly calculate Af for your example so that I can see that it is not differentiable.)
